Poorly Differentiated and Anaplastic Thyroid Cancer: Insights into Genomics, Microenvironment and New Drugs

Abstract: PDTC and ATC present median overall survival of 6 years and 6 months, respectively. In spite of their rarity, patients with PDTC and ATC represent a significant clinical problem, because of their poor survival and the substantial inefficacy of classical therapies. We reviewed the newest findings about genetic features of PDTC and ATC, from mutations occurring in DNA to alterations in RNA. “…If regulation of cell cycle has a crucial role in oncogenesis and particularly in ATC, protein metabolism control is also involved in tumorigenesis. For example, about 10% of patients with ATC harbor EIF1AX mutations, which has recently been involved in deregulating protein synthesis [ 36 ]. Interestingly, EIF1AX mutations could co-occur with RAS mutations in ATC with a positive feedback relationship between RAS and EIF1AX proteins, which reinforces c-MYC gene expression [ 28 , 38 ].…”

“…Other histological types are much less common but have a more aggressive nature, like Hürthle cell carcinoma and poorly differentiated carcinoma (PDTC), which account for 2% and 5% of TC, respectively [ 3 ]. Compared to DTC, PDTC is characterized by a higher risk of persistence/recurrence (both at local and distant sites), and by a higher mortality rate with a median survival rate of 6 years [ 5 , 6 ]. Anaplastic thyroid carcinoma (ATC), the most aggressive among thyroid tumors, represents only 1% of all TCs, but accounts for the majority of all TC deaths and has a median survival of 6 months [ 6 ].…”
